Heartseed Inc. is a clinical-stage biotechnology company head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, that specializes in developing regenerative therapies for heart disease. The company was founded in 2015 by Dr. Keiichi Fukuda, a renowned professor and global leader in cardiac regeneration research from Keio University School of Medicine. Dr. Fukuda's journey began in the 1990s, and in 1999, he achieved a world-first by successfully creating cardiomyocytes from bone marrow stem cells. This breakthrough, coupled with his extensive research at institutions like Harvard University and the University of Michigan, led him to establish Heartseed to commercialize his work and address the significant unmet need in severe heart failure treatment.

Heartseed's core business revolves around its lead product, HS-001, which consists of allogeneic iPSC (induced pluripotent stem cell)-derived, highly purified ventricular cardiomyocyte spheroids. These tiny clusters of heart muscle cells are designed to be transplanted directly into a patient's damaged heart tissue. The proposed mechanism of action, termed "remuscularization," involves the transplanted cells engrafting and electrically coupling with the host's myocardium to improve the heart's contractile function. This approach aims to provide a fundamental cure for severe heart failure, a condition where treatment options are often limited to heart transplants or ventricular assist devices.

The company targets patients with severe heart failure, including those with conditions like Ischemic Heart Disease, Dilated Cardiomyopathy (DCM), and Old Myocardial Infarction (OMI). Its business model is centered on the research, development, and commercialization of these cell therapies. A significant milestone was achieved in June 2021 when Heartseed entered into a worldwide collaboration and license agreement with Novo Nordisk. Under this agreement, Novo Nordisk acquired exclusive rights to develop, manufacture, and commercialize HS-001 globally, except in Japan, where Heartseed retains development rights and shares commercialization costs and profits with Novo Nordisk. This partnership provided Heartseed with substantial funding, including an upfront payment of $55 million, with total potential payments reaching up to $598 million, plus royalties.

Heartseed has been advancing HS-001 through clinical trials. The LAPiS Study, a Phase I/II trial in Japan, has completed patient enrollment to evaluate the safety and efficacy of the therapy when administered during open-heart surgery. The company is also developing less invasive methods, such as transendocardial injection using a catheter system (HS-005), in partnership with companies like Japan Lifeline. Having raised over $76.7 million through multiple funding rounds and successfully listing on the Tokyo Stock Exchange Growth Market in July 2024, Heartseed is positioned to continue its pioneering work in cardiac regenerative medicine.
